Agents of SHIELD -Without a doubt, this has turned out to be quite a week for Kyle MacLachlan. It was just announced that the actor will be reprising his iconic role on the Showtime revival of “Twin Peaks.” Now, we have him speaking a little bit about his role as Cal, the father of Skye a.k.a. Daisy Johnson, on Marvel’s “Agents of SHIELD.”

The biggest thing that you can expect moving forward from the Cal character are surprises, and plenty of them. After all, isn’t it possibly that the inner Mr. Hyde could come out at some point? MacLachlan seems to suggest so, at least per his recent comments on the subject to TVLine:

“When they hand me the scripts, I’m always pleasantly surprised by the direction they take the character in and what they’re asking me to do … I like playing his scary side, and I like playing the father and man who has been through a lot.”
